A critical component of this event is the conversation guide itself. Since 2010, Living Room Conversations has developed over one hundred conversation guides that enable participants to appreciate their shared humanity and listen deeply to each other. The experience has been thoroughly tested by the Fetzer Institute and others and proven to be transformative, reducing extremes and intolerance. These conversations help people across the spectrum find common ground and common humanity, while acknowledging and holding onto their differences.
The conversations occur within the open sourced Frankly platform, which began as a project of Junto, later called Kazm, before being handed to the Berkman Klein Center for Internet & Society at Harvard University where it became open sourced. AllSides has been and continues to be a proud collaborator and contributor to the Frankly platform since 2021 for the first America Talks event with USA Today, the Listen First Project, the Civic Health Project and the coalition behind the National Day of Conversation.
